The procedure is used to treat a number of … Webb18 okt. 2024 · The arterial blood supply of the prostate and bladder originates from the internal iliac artery, which gives off the inferior vesicle artery. This in turn gives rise to the prostatic artery, which branches in urethral and capsular groups which feed those portions of the prostate. Image by Lecturio.
